Output 18d151e938b39fa26bde4c26577d68a31c3e5b4b7949d6ecd65460c683c5743b:34

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6f62cb7e4e8bc83aabc88d40086ae11a74fd309957e008425e47f28da9c12947
address
bc1pda3vkljw30yr427g34qqs6hprf606vye2lsqssj7glegm2wp99rs89vy0e
transaction
18d151e938b39fa26bde4c26577d68a31c3e5b4b7949d6ecd65460c683c5743b
spent
true